Furious Max Verstappen blasts Virtual Le Mans “clown show” after server trouble costs him likely win

Verstappen and his Team Redline outfit were leading the rac🎃e after 18 hours when technical glitches struck. The race had to be red-flagged due to a “security breach”, with the server instability causing several drivers - including Verstappen’s team𝔍 - to be disconnected.
The Dutchman, who would have been several laps down had he rejoined following the issue🍸s, vented his anger on his Twitch stream and urged other sim racers to “uninstall the game”.
“They call it amazingly bad luck, ♏well this is just incompetence,” said Verstappen.
“They can’t even control their own game. This is the third time already that haꦛs happened t♚o me now, being kicked off the game while doing this race.
“This is also the last time ever because what’s the point? You prepare for f🗹ive mo🌜nths to try and win this Championship, you are leading the Championship, you try to win this race which you have prepared for two months and they handle it like this.
“Honestly, it is a🀅 joke. You cannot even call it an event. It’s a clown show.
“That’s why it’s better to retire the car because driving around in P15 for six hours makes no sense fꦅ🐓or everyone. It’s a disgrace with all the effort we have put in as a team.
“I really hope the organisers consider where they put this game going forward becau♊se on this platform it’s not going to work.
“It’s game over. I think I have more chance🐎 if I just go to Vegas and the casino…I would have more chance to win.
“I think I’m going to uninstall the game. That’s nice…frees up a bit of space on the PC anyway꧃. And I really hope everyone uninstalls the game.”
It is not the first time such glitches have ruined Verstapꦿpen’s experience of the event. At the inaugural race in 2020, the two-time world champion had been leading before a frozen screen led to a collision with a rival.
